Abstract

The digital transformation of party building work has become a remarkable trend in the current construction of party building work in higher vocational colleges and universities. Under this trend, this article explores the digital transformation of party building work in higher vocational colleges. On the basis of the study on the enhancement path of digital transformation of party building work in higher vocational colleges, the article constructs a performance evaluation system of party building work in higher vocational colleges and further constructs a logistic regression model, and finally utilizes the data related to party building work in a higher vocational college to carry out empirical research and assessment of the contribution of indicators to the logistic regression model constructed in this paper. The results of the study show that in the analysis of the logistic regression model before the implementation of the strategy, the four indicators, namely, student organization construction indicators, system construction indicators, party members’ development and education indicators and propaganda demonstration indicators, have the greatest contribution, and the student organization construction indicators as a whole have the most prominent explanation for the output results of the model.
